Questions & Answers
Q: How can capturing tasks help in managing overthinking?
Capturing tasks by writing them down on a to-do list helps in freeing the mind from mental baggage, ensuring important tasks are not forgotten, and allowing focus on the present activity at hand.
Q: How does meditation assist in dealing with overthinking?
Meditation helps individuals become aware of unproductive thoughts, allowing them to choose whether to engage with them, act on them, or set them aside, ultimately leading to a clearer and more focused mind.
Q: Why is reflection important in overcoming overthinking?
Reflection by writing down thoughts helps in putting unproductive thoughts to paper, evaluating what worked and what didn't in a situation, and deciding on actionable steps to improve in the future, thus reducing overthinking.
Q: How does taking action play a role in managing overthinking?
Taking action on important tasks prevents procrastination, helps in learning from accomplishments, and empowers individuals to focus their minds on productive activities, rather than overthinking potential scenarios.
